ホームページ > ウェブフロントエンド > フロントエンドQ&A > HTMLのフォームは何を意味しますか

HTMLのフォームは何を意味しますか

青灯夜游
リリース: 2021-11-18 11:41:32
オリジナル
14447 人が閲覧しました

Form は HTML の「フォーム」を意味します。ユーザー入力用の HTML フォームを作成するタグです。構文形式は「

form 要素
」です。form タグは整列できます。 input、textarea、select、option、button などのさまざまなフォーム要素が含まれています。

HTMLのフォームは何を意味しますか

このチュートリアルの動作環境: Windows 7 システム、HTML5 バージョン、Dell G3 コンピューター。

FormとはHTMLの「フォーム」を意味し、ユーザー入力用のHTMLフォームを作成するタグです。

フォームはフォーム要素を含む領域であり、機能: さまざまなタイプのユーザー入力を収集するために使用されます。

フォーム要素を使用すると、ユーザーはテキスト領域、ドロップダウン リスト、ラジオ ボタン、チェックボックスなどのコンテンツをフォームに入力できます。

フォームは

タグを通じて作成され、そこにフォーム フィールド、ボタン、その他のフォーム オブジェクトが配置されます:

<form>
....
表单元素
....
</form>
ログイン後にコピー

一般的に使用されるフォーム要素

ü フォームフォーム

ü 入力フォーム要素、フォームアイテム

ü 選択およびオプションドロップダウンメニュー

ü テキストエリアテキストエリア

(1)フォーム要素

関数: フォームの作成に使用されます

形式:

<form></form>
ログイン後にコピー

基本的な使用法:



重要な属性:

1、アクション: 現在のフォームのコンテンツがどのページであるかを示します。処理のために送信されます

2、メソッド: 現在のフォーム送信メソッドを示します。一般的なメソッドは get と post です。デフォルトは get submit です。

(2) 入力要素

さまざまな形式の入力ボックスを表します。type 属性に基づいて、どの入力ボックスを表示するかを決定できます。


基本的な使用法:



##効果:


#詳細に注意してください:

1、入力の場合、その型のデフォルト値は text であり、1 行のテキストを表します

2 、入力の場合は、 name 属性を追加するのが最善です。これは、ユーザーが入力したコンテンツを、データが処理されるページに送信するために使用されます。

GET 送信と POST 送信:

GET:

get モードで送信しても、name 属性を書き込まない場合、ユーザーが入力した内容は送信できません, でもまだ出てくるのでしょうか?この記号:

POST:

ユーザーが投稿モードで送信する場合、ユーザーが入力したコンテンツはアドレスに配置されません。セキュリティの比較:

GET と POST の概要:

1. GET は、ユーザーが入力したコンテンツをアドレス バーに配置します。 GET リクエストを使用すると、セキュリティが確保されません。

2、POST では、ユーザーが入力した内容がアドレス バーに表示されず、比較的安全です。

詳細:

1、各入力タグには value 属性があり、入力の種類が異なると、value の役割も異なります。

type="text" の場合、ユーザーが入力したすべてのコンテンツを送信できるため、value は不要です。

type="radio" または type="checkbox" の場合、値が無い場合は送信できません。

2. type="radio" の場合、1 つだけを選択する場合は、各入力に name 属性と属性値を追加する必要があります。 Consistent である必要もあります。これが追加されていない場合、ラジオ ボタンのニーズを満たすことができません。

3. テキストの 1 行の幅については、文字長を示す size 属性を使用して設定できますが、実際には使用されず、通常は CSS によって制御されます。

(3) select と option

関数: ドロップダウン リストの実装に使用されます

形式:

<select>
<option>内容</option>
<option>内容</option>
<option>内容</option>
</select>
ログイン後にコピー
基本的な使用法:

注:

#1. デフォルトでは、送信時にオプションのコンテンツが送信されたコンテンツとして使用されます。 content ですが、通常はこれを行わず、opton に value 属性を設定し、その属性値には通常数値を使用します。

value を使用した後の状況は次のとおりです:


selected 属性を使用して、オプションにデフォルトの選択状態を処理させることができます。


(3) textarea

関数: 大量のテキストを入力するための入力ボックスを提供します。たとえば、 QQスペースへの掲載ステータス、Tieba投稿など

形式: <textarea></textarea>

基本的な使用法:


# 推奨チュートリアル: "html ビデオ チュートリアル "

以上がHTMLのフォームは何を意味しますかの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ート